How it works: Each pendulum solves the same Lagrangian
equations (ฮธโ, ฮธโ for upper and lower bobs) via RK4,
but member k starts with ฮธโ offset by kยทฮฮธ.
Left canvas: all pendulums rendered simultaneously โ
colours range from violet (reference) to yellow (most different). As
long as pendulums stay together, they look like one. When chaos kicks in
they fan out. Right canvas: log-scale plot of |ฮธโ โ
ฮธโref| vs time; an exponential divergence (straight line on
log plot) means chaos with positive
Lyapunov exponent ฮปโ. The displayed ฮป is estimated by
linear regression on the log-separation in the divergence window.
